I said, “Concerning faith, I share a view that is the same as what the church brother has just given.”

I said, “I also trust God is clear about my faith in Him.”

I said, “Concerning faith, I have experience that is different from what the church brother has just shared.”

I said, “When I got baptised, I used to believe that I had faith in the Lord. Later when I was introduced to what true faith is in the Bible, I knew I hadn’t had any true faith in the Lord. I was deceiving myself and the people around me. Upon my confession, many things happened to me. This time, I truly repented and sincerely committed myself to Christ. Since then, I am clear that I have true faith in the Lord. Now, I have every faith in the Lord that any moment when I leave the earth, I’ll be in heaven.”
